Corporal R.N. Dyck, CD

Corporal
R.N. Dyck
Cpl Ren Dyck was born in Treherne MB on 27 December 1972. He attended Elementary and High School in Treherne and graduated in 1991.
While still attending High School, Cpl Dyck enrolled in the Reserve Forces as a Gunner on January 5th 1991. Upon completion of Basic training in Shilo MB he began his occupational training with 26 Field Regt where he graduated from his Qualification Level 3 and 4 that same year. Cpl Dyck also completed numerous courses to include, Basic Communicator, Artillery Fire Orders, and Driver Wheel.
Cpl Dyck transferred to the Regular Forces as a Crewman in 1995 after having spent four years in the Reserve Forces. On completion of his occupational training at the Canadian Forces Armored Battle School in CFB Gagetown New Brunswick, he was selected for a Cougar Gunnery course. Upon completion of the latter training Cpl Dyck was posted to the Lord Strathcona’s Horse in Calgary.
In 1998 Cpl Dyck transferred back to the Reserve Force until Dec 2000 when he rejoined the Regular Force as a Lineman. He completed his QL 3 Lineman training at the Canadian Forces School of Communications and Electronics in 2001 and was then posted to 1 CMBG HQ & Sig Sqn in Edmonton. Cpl Dyck attended his QL 5 training in 2003.
Cpl Dyck’s career employment has been very diverse including postings to 1 RCHA in Shilo, CFB Wainwright with the South Alberta Light Horse, CFB Gagetown with the Amour School, CFB Calgary with the LDSH, and presently with 1 CMBG HQ & Sig Sqn as Line Det Comd.
Cpl Dyck’s overseas deployments include deploying with 1 RCHA in Cyprus as a Gunner in 1992, deploying with the Lord Strathcona’s in Bosnia as part of SFOR Roto 0, deploying as a Lineman as part of a Line TAV in Kabul Afghanistan in 2004 and presently serving as part of the Multinational Brigade (RC-S) HQ & Sig Sqn in Kandahar Afghanistan.
